The last time the White Sox played the Athletics it did not go well — at all. The Sox were swept and now they will be looking for pay back.

The Sox have won four of their last five games and Ross Detwiler looks to keep the momentum moving. Detwiler this year is 1-2 with a 5.72 ERA. His last outing in Philadelphia went well. He kept his pitch count down and navigated through 5 23 innings, in an effort that really spared a taxed bullpen. Hopefully we get some big boss Ross this afternoon.

Mike Fiers is on for the A’s today. Fiers has been good this year, going 10-3 with a 3.46 ERA. Last time we saw Fiers, it didn't go well for the White Sox. He went 7 23 innings, giving up no earned runs. The Sox will be looking to reverse that and knock him early from the game today.
